The UK Home Office has awarded a series of contracts to prepare for a 'mass fatality' scenario where casualties will need to be treated or stored in huge "coronavirus" "pandemic"-style marquees.

In a chilling echo of the darkest days of the Covid-19 pandemic, large structures are being ordered in preparation for what the department calls "a major incident resulting in a large number of fatalities which could overwhelm existing body storage capacity".
